Job purpose

To ensure that all equipment on the line is operated correctly and efficiently, whilst carrying out appropriate frontline maintenance to maintain and improve the equipment performance and maximise product output whilst maintaining product quality.

To support and act as a deputy to the Key Operator in making sure the line is constantly and consistently running to a high standard by proactively identifying issues and taking action to resolve them in a timely manner. Perform on behalf of your Key Operator when required by leading, supporting and advising the line team through good communications and following company procedures to ensure quality and quantity levels are to the required standard.

Key Accountabilities:-

Setting up and maintaining the line and its machines (including its computer equipment) at the beginning of the shift and throughout.

Ensuring the line is adjusted to the required position for each specific job on the plan.

Ensure the machines and line runs to optimum efficiency by investigating downtime and ensuring corrective action is implemented through SIC (Short Interval Control) reviews and PPM Systems.

Proactively identify and resolve any issues on the line and it’s machines to ensure they are resolved in a timely manner.

Ensure understanding of KPIs to enable you to work towards these as both an individual and encouraging the line team to meet these with support from the Key Operator.

Endeavour to keep waste levels to an absolute minimum and continuously work to reduce these levels.

Overseeing line activity, by ensuring all aspects of the line are running at the correct pace.

Carryout paperwork for the line in the absence of your Key Operator or in support of their duties.

Help the line team to ensure that general line tasks are carried out to a high standard, including packing and assembling goods onto pallets for dispatch.

Cleaning and maintaining machinery and work areas to be at a high standard at all times.

You must have full understanding of the sites Food Safety, HACCP, QA and Hygiene Standards whilst also carrying out safety checks or risk assessments when required.

Attend daily meetings when required or in the absence of the Key Operator.

Understand the customer standards and specifications for each product to ensure the line minimises any complaints or rejections by maintaining the quality of product and packaging at all times.

Maintain a constant understanding of changes and adaptations made to the equipment or machinery on the line. Ensure any changes are cascaded to individuals in the team where appropriate
